Battery Volts: On vehicles with a supercharged engine, press the SELECT button until the display shows BATTERY VOLTS. If the voltage is normal the display will show BATTERY ## VOLTS. If the voltage drops below 10.5 volts for 30 seconds, the battery volts display will show BATTERY LOW. If the voltage is above 16.2 volts for 30 seconds, the battery volts display will show BATTERY HIGH. If the display shows the high or low message, you need to have your battery checked. GM Oil Life System : Press the SELECT button until OIL LIFE appears in the display. The OIL LIFE NORMAL display will show an estimate of the oil's remaining useful life. When the oil life index is less than 10%, an ENGINE OIL CHANGE SOON message will be displayed and the oil life display will show OIL LIFE CHANGE. When the oil life index is less than 5%, an ENGINE OIL CHANGE NOW message will be displayed and the oil life display will show OIL LIFE CHANGE NOW. When you have the oil changed according to the maintenance schedule, you will have to reset the Oil Life System. To reset the Oil Life System, see "Oil Life System" in the Index. Also, see "Engine Oil, When to Change" and "Maintenance Schedule" in the Index. t Tire Pressure Status: Press the SELECT button until TIRE PRESSURE appears in the display. TIRE PRESSURE NORMAL is displayed when the Check Tire Pressure System believes your vehicle's tire pressures are normal. If a potential problem is detected, the display will show CHECK TIRE PRESSURE and the tire pressure status will show TIRE PRESSURE LOW. If you see the CHECK TIRE PRESSURE message, you should stop as soon as you can and check all your tires for damage. (If a tire is flat, see "If a Tire Goes Flat" in the Index.) Also check the tire pressure in all four tires as soon as you can. See "Inflation - Tire Pressure" and "Check Tire Pressure System"in the Index. 2-86
